What is the Local Gateway Hotel Award?

The Local Gateway hotel award is a specialized recognition introduced to celebrate properties that seamlessly integrate with their local environments and cultural roots. Rather than focusing solely on traditional luxury metrics, this honor highlights unique accommodations that connect guests directly to the authentic heritage, community spirit, and natural surroundings of their destinations.

Key Milestone: The evaluation criteria strictly emphasize genuine environmental connection and cultural preservation, setting these nominees apart in the modern tourism sector.

Sustainable Architecture and Environmental Responsibility in Nominated Hotels

A core pillar of the evaluation process for the 2026 Michelin listings revolves around architectural harmony and long-term sustainability. The hospitality industry has faced mounting pressure to reduce its carbon footprint, and these five nominees serve as benchmark examples for eco-friendly luxury. From utilizing locally sourced building materials to implementing closed-loop water systems and renewable energy resources, these properties prove that high-end hospitality does not need to compromise ecological integrity.

Moreover, architectural designs that incorporate native flora, green roofs, and passive cooling techniques allow guests to experience complete immersion in nature without disturbing the local ecosystem. This conscious approach resonates deeply with travelers who prioritize sustainable tourism and conservation efforts.

When is the 2026 Michelin Key Winners Announcement?

Mark your calendars for the upcoming global reveal. It has been confirmed that the final announcement for the hotel award winner alongside the broader global Michelin Key hotels announcement is scheduled for September 18, 2026. This upcoming date will finalize the ranking of the world’s most exceptional stays.
